Beyond just candles, your Dollar Tree display table can be a versatile hub for so many things! For instance, I love using mine to create a mini 'coffee station' with a cute mug, a small tray for tea bags, and a tiny succulent. Or, during different seasons, I swap out decor. In fall, I might add mini pumpkins and faux leaves, while in spring, tiny bird figurines and pastel eggs make an appearance. It's also perfect for showcasing a rotating collection of small framed photos or even a stack of your favorite books with a small decorative object on top. Think about what you want to highlight in your living space – your display table is the perfect stage! Candle arrangements are my absolute favorite way to add warmth and ambiance, especially when using Dollar Tree finds! Forget expensive centerpieces; you can create stunning looks for less. I often start by grouping different sized candles – Dollar Tree usually has various pillar, votive, and tealight options. For a cohesive look, I stick to a color palette, maybe whites and creams for a serene feel, or bold colors for a festive touch. To elevate them, I use small Dollar Tree trays or mirrors as bases, then add fillers like decorative pebbles, glass gems, or even small pinecones or faux cranberries depending on the season. Sometimes, I'll place a larger pillar candle in a clear vase and surround it with smaller votives or even faux flowers for a layered effect. The key is to play with height and texture to create visual interest. You'd be amazed at the 'designer' look you can achieve with just a few dollars! Integrating your new Dollar Tree display table into your living room decor is easier than you think. Think of it as an accent piece that ties everything together. If your living room has a particular color scheme, try to incorporate those colors into your table's decor. For example, if you have blue accents, find Dollar Tree vases or small decorative items in similar shades. Don't be afraid to mix and match textures; a smooth vase with a woven basket beneath the table can add depth. I also love using small Dollar Tree storage baskets or decorative boxes underneath my display table to hide remotes or magazines, keeping the surface clutter-free while adding functionality. One of my go-to's is taking a basic plastic stool or a small wastebasket, flipping it upside down, and covering it with contact paper that mimics marble or wood grain. It instantly creates a chic, lightweight side table perfect for a cup of coffee or a remote. Another idea is to stack a few sturdy Dollar Tree bins or crates, securing them together, and then painting them a fun color. You can even add a small circular piece of wood on top (secured with strong adhesive) to create a more finished surface. These hacks are fantastic for small spaces or if you need an extra surface that can be easily moved around. It just goes to show how much potential those aisles at Dollar Tree hold!
